Josh Marks, runner up on season three of FOX's "MasterChef," was found dead of a self-inflicted gunshot wound to the head Friday night on the South Side. The tragic end to the 26 year-old's life comes nearly three months after Marks' arrest for assaulting a police officer. At the time of his arrest, Marks claimed he was possessed by "MasterChef" judge Gordon Ramsay.
His case had been granted a continuance this past Wednesday to November 6. Marks, who suffered from schizophrenia and bipolar disorder, was said to have been distraught at the time of his suicide, according to a relative.
